Expanding Vocabulary Learning in Junior High School English
Vocabulary acquisition is an essential aspect of language learning, and its importance cannot be underestimated. In junior high school English education, students are introduced to a wider range of vocabulary to enhance their language proficiency. This article aims to explore strategies for expanding vocabulary learning in junior high school English classrooms and provide practical examples to support the discussion.
To begin with, teachers can incorporate various activities and techniques to engage students actively in vocabulary expansion. One effective approach is to encourage students to read extensively. Reading books, newspapers, and articles in English exposes students to different contexts and enables them to encounter new words. Additionally, teachers can assign vocabulary-focused tasks, such as making vocabulary lists for each reading assignment and encouraging students to use these words in their own writing or speaking activities.
Moreover, it is crucial to introduce students to different vocabulary learning strategies. For instance, using flashcards is a popular method for memorizing new words. Students can create flashcards with the target word on one side and its definition or usage on the other. By regularly reviewing these flashcards, students can reinforce their understanding of the vocabulary. Additionally, teachers can guide students to explore word families and word roots. Teaching students prefixes, suffixes, and common roots can help them decipher the meanings of unfamiliar words, leading to improved retention and comprehension.
Furthermore, integrating technology into vocabulary learning can greatly enhance students' engagement and motivation. Online resources, such as vocabulary building websites and apps, offer interactive exercises and games that make learning vocabulary more enjoyable. These platforms often provide detailed explanations and examples, allowing students to grasp the meaning of words in various contexts. Additionally, teachers can utilize educational videos and podcasts that showcase authentic language use. This exposure to real-life situations promotes a deeper understanding of vocabulary and its usage.
In addition to classroom activities, creating a vocabulary-rich environment is key to supporting students in their language development. Teachers can display word walls, which are charts or posters featuring new words learned in class. These visual aids serve as constant reminders for students to review and utilize the vocabulary. Furthermore, incorporating vocabulary into classroom discussions and assignments facilitates its integration into students' active vocabulary. For example, teachers can encourage students to use newly acquired words in debates, presentations, or writing tasks. This practical application enables students to use the vocabulary in meaningful contexts, promoting their retention and usage.
To demonstrate the effectiveness of these strategies, let us consider a practical example. In an English language class, the teacher introduces a new reading passage about environmental issues. The students are then assigned vocabulary lists related to the topic, including words such as "sustainability," "renewable," and "conservation." The teacher encourages students to look up the definitions of these words and create flashcards. During class discussions, the teacher incorporates these words and guides st
udents to use them in their responses. Additionally, the teacher displays a word wall featuring these vocabulary words, and students are encouraged to refer to it when necessary. This integrated approach helps students internalize the new words and use them fluently in both spoken and written language.
In conclusion, expanding vocabulary learning in junior high school English classrooms requires a multifaceted approach that engages students actively and provides practical examples and opportunities for application. By incorporating various activities, strategies, and technologies, teachers can create a vocabulary-rich environment that enhances students' language proficiency and fosters independent learning. Through continuous exposure, practice, and integration, students can expand and deepen their vocabulary knowledge, ultimately improving their overall English proficiency.
